Always verify current details directly with the relevant agency before acting.","faqs":[{"answer":"Washington, DC does not have a separate Dominican consulate-general. Consular services for the DC area are provided by the Consular Section (Sección Consular) of the Embassy of the Dominican Republic at 1715 22nd Street NW, Washington, DC 20008 — phone (202) 332-6280 or (202) 265-8057, Monday–Friday 9:00 AM–1:00 PM. The Embassy&rsquo;s Consular Section issues passports, the cédula, registers US-born children, and notarizes documents. The nearest standalone consulates-general are in New York City and Boston.","question":"Is there a Dominican consulate in Washington, DC?"},{"answer":"Yes. Most Dominican consulates in the US require appointments. Schedule through the consulate&rsquo;s website or call the Embassy in Washington DC. Passport (pasaporte) and cédula consular appointments fill up fast — schedule 2-4 weeks in advance, especially during high-demand seasons (school registration, year-end).","question":"Do I need an appointment for the Dominican Embassy Consular Section in Washington?"},{"answer":"For passport: current Dominican identification (cédula, expired passport, birth certificate / acta de nacimiento) + 2 photos + filing fee. For cédula renewal: completed JCE form + Dominican birth certificate + US address proof. For birth registration (newborn US-born child): hospital birth certificate + parents&rsquo; Dominican IDs + marriage certificate (if married). Confirm specific requirements on consuladord.com or mirex.gob.do before your appointment.","question":"What documents do I need at the Dominican consulate in Washington?"},{"answer":"No — serving you is the consulate&rsquo;s job, and your country treats you as its citizen regardless of your US immigration status. Consulates are not part of US immigration enforcement and in practice do not hand client records to USCIS or ICE. Two precise points, though: consular premises are NOT foreign territory — they remain US soil with treaty protections (under the Vienna Convention, US authorities may not enter the consular working areas without the consulate&rsquo;s consent) — and the non-sharing is policy and practice, not an absolute legal guarantee. Bring only the documents the procedure requires.","question":"Does the Dominican consulate in Washington report to US immigration if I&rsquo;m undocumented?"},{"answer":"Dominican passport: the new electronic passport (since February 2026) is valid 10 years for adults and 5 for minors — confirm the current consular fee. Cédula consular (national ID): approximately $50-$70. Birth registration: $25-$50. Power of attorney (poder consular): $50-$80. Verify current fees on consuladord.com — some consulates accept only money order or cashier&rsquo;s check, not credit cards or personal checks. The H.R.1 / OBBBA US immigration fee changes (effective 2026-05-29) do NOT affect Dominican consulate fees.","question":"How much do Dominican passport and cédula services cost in Washington?"}],"generated":"2026-06-15","isBasedOn":"https://usa.mirex.gob.do/","language":"en","license":"https://migrantusa.com/terms/","mission_type":"Consular Section (Embassy)","name":"Dominican Consulate in Washington, DC — Embassy Consular Section","publisher":{"@type":"Organization","name":"MigrantUSA","url":"https://migrantusa.com/"},"source_urls":["https://usa.mirex.gob.do/","https://www.mirex.gob.do/"],"state":"DC","type":"consulate","url":"https://migrantusa.com/consulates/dominican-republic/washington-district-of-columbia/"}
